Senior Software Engineer - Networking C Linux x2. Remote or Hybrid Edinburgh.


As a Senior Software Engineer in this Networking Technology company, you'll have the opportunity to work on innovative, challenging projects where you'll learn something new in this interesting domain, including Network Automation.


You'll enjoy career growth opportunities, being a global business, taking on more complex and system-wide responsibilities exerting more influence on the Product, with impactful work, either progressing up the individual Contributor Technical ladder or moving to a Managerial strand and taking ownership of teams.


You'll benefit from an environment focused on personalized and flexible work that empowers an individual's passions, growth, wellbeing, and belonging. They're a Technology company that leads with humanity - driving business priorities alongside meaningful social, community, and societal impact.


As a Senior Software Engineer in this Telco/Networking organization, you will work on Products developing a Network that grows smarter, more agile, and more responsive whether accessing the phone, streaming video, texting, etc. - your interactions are being enabled by these technologies.


Driven by a relentless pursuit of network innovation, you'll be a Senior Network Software Engineer with good C coding skills, Linux, and preferably Python.


As a Senior Software Engineer in this unique role, you will help make a difference to people's lives. You will help drive the development of a Debian Linux Network Operating System (NOS) in order to support customers in developing and deploying their virtualized networks, working in a team of 40 Engineers.


Responsibilities:
  1. Independently work on whole projects/problems.
  2. Contribute effectively in cross-functional teams.
  3. Accomplish assigned results for projects or for significant phases of larger, complex assignments.

Required Skills and Experience:
  1. Ability to write quality C code along with automated unit test cases using Python/C.
  2. Understanding of Linux OS & open source software development.
  3. Experience with design & development of Networking Protocols, e.g., L2/L3 networking technologies, Routing/IP, IPv6, ISIS, OSPF, BGP, L2VPN or similar.
  4. Experience in software development of Data Forwarding paths (Software, Hardware).
  5. Knowledge of network merchant silicon chipsets and Whitebox platforms.
  6. Experience in troubleshooting large-scale deployments.
  7. Experience in manageability frameworks such as Yang/XML.
  8. Knowledge with virtualization technologies such as Intel DPDK (Data Plane Development Kit), SR-IOV, etc.
  9. Experience using the Atlassian tool suite, Git, Jenkins.
